Basic subtraction skills are essential for young children, as they provide a foundation for broader mathematical understanding. For ages 3-6, mastering addition and subtraction is not just about numbers; it's a vital way for children to make sense of the world around them. As they engage in early math, children develop critical thinking and problem-solving skills.
Parents and teachers should care about these skills because they promote cognitive development at this crucial stage. Grasping basic subtraction helps children understand concepts of loss and difference, fostering emotional intelligence. For example, when a child learns that "3 apples minus 1 apple equals 2 apples," they gain insight into the concept of sharing or losing items, which can improve social interactions.
Moreover, a solid foundation in basic math can enhance a child's self-confidence and enthusiasm for learning. Engaging with math at an early age builds essential skills needed for future academic success, not just in math but across subjects. Furthermore, positively encouraging children through playful activities makes learning enjoyable and reinforces a lifelong love for education. Therefore, emphasizing basic subtraction skills is crucial for holistic childhood development and preparing children for future learning challenges.
